Industry 4.0 is revolutionizing the way manufacturing operations are carried out, and it will shift the central industrial control system to a smart setup that bridges the physical and digital world.

Industry 4.0 is creating cyber-physical systems that will network a production process that enables value creation and real-time optimization. 

The key factor that is driving the revolution is the advances in artificial intelligence and machine learning. The algorithms involved in AI utilize the data collected from cyber-physical systems, resulting in more efficient manufacturing. 

Industry 4.0 will have a powerful impact on manufacturing, and it will be astronomical as operations can be automatically optimized to produce increased profit margins. 

Additionally, the use of AI and smart manufacturing will also positively impact the environment because the technologies that are being used to optimize profits can be simultaneously used to produce insights into a company’s carbon footprint and speed up its sustainability. 

The majority of these methods are currently available to help companies reduce their GHG emissions now, and other forms will have the potential to reduce global GHG emissions in the future.
